What problem does it solve?

Centralizes per-user profile data by storing a profile bio, mood, and social links and rendering them in a /profile view, simplifying user presence in servers.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Set bio and status with /setbio and /setstatus to persist per-user profile details.
  • Profile rendering via /profile combines bio, status, mood, avatar (via render_image) and optional social links; it also integrates with leveling data when available to show XP/rank information.
  • Extensibility supports linking social profiles and displaying a cohesive profile across Discord and Telegram.

Quick Start

Ask the bot to set your bio or status, then view your profile with /profile.
